An elegant but casual new hotel restaurant is getting plenty of buzz in Beijing, Mike Peters reports.
Springtime in China is a season of awaking willows, sweet plum blossoms and bright, welcome sunshine. On the Beijing dining scene this year, it's the season when executive chef Jarrod Verbiak has come into his own at a new capital hot spot, Bistrot B.
As the luxury Rosewood Hotel entered its fifth month of a gradual soft opening, Verbiak was preparing dinner for the prestigious Chaine des Rotisseurs, an international association of gastronomy now established in more than 80 countries. A week later, Verbiak was on stage with his team to collect accolades at the Beijinger magazine's restaurant awards, including best new hotel restaurant and outstanding French (casual dining).
